Why Do Medical Coding Certifications Matter?
A medical coding certification validates your expertise in coding procedures, diagnoses, and services, 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ations. Employers prefer certified coders as they demonstrate proficiency, reduce billing errors, and contribute to efficient healthcare operations.
Benefits of obtaining a billing and coding certification include:
- Higher Salary Potential – Certified coders earn more than non-certified professionals.
- Better Job Prospects – Employers prioritize certified professionals.
- Career Advancement – Specialized certifications open doors to leadership roles.
- Industry Compliance – Certifications ensure adherence to legal and insurance requirements.

Top Medical Billing and Coding Certifications
There are several recognized certifications available, each catering to different aspects of medical coding and billing. Below are the most sought-after ones:
Certified Professional Coder (CPC)
Offered by the AAPC, the CPC is one of the most respected medical coding certifications. It covers CPT, ICD-10-CM, and HCPCS Level II coding systems, making it ideal for those aspiring to work in physician-based settings.
Certified Coding Specialist (CCS)
Issued by AHIMA, the CCS certification focuses on hospital coding and is perfect for professionals looking to work in inpatient and outpatient facilities.
Certified Billing and Coding Specialist (CBCS)
This billing and coding certification by the National Healthcareer Association (NHA) emphasizes insurance claims, reimbursement, and compliance with billing regulations.
Certified Inpatient Coder (CIC)
For those interested in hospital settings, the CIC credential by AAPC specializes in inpatient coding.
Certified Risk Adjustment Coder (CRC)
The CRC certification is designed for professionals working with risk adjustment models and predictive analytics in healthcare.

Choosing the Right Medical Billing and Coding Online Courses
Enrolling in medical billing and coding online courses is an excellent way to prepare for certification exams while gaining practical knowledge. Consider these factors when choosing a program:
- Accreditation – Ensure the program is recognized by AAPC, AHIMA, or other reputable organizations.
- Comprehensive Curriculum – Look for courses covering medical terminology, coding systems, reimbursement methodologies, and compliance.
- Flexibility – Opt for self-paced or instructor-led options based on your learning style.
- Exam Preparation – Some programs include practice exams and test-taking strategies.

Job Opportunities After Medical Coding Certification
Texas, USA, has a thriving healthcare industry, making it an ideal location for certified coders. Career opportunities include:
- Medical Coder – Assigning codes for diagnoses and procedures.
- Medical Biller – Processing insurance claims and reimbursements.
- Medical Coding Auditor – Ensuring compliance with coding standards.
- Health Information Technician – Managing patient records and data integrity.
- Compliance Officer – Monitoring regulatory compliance in healthcare settings.
Average salaries in Texas range from $45,000 to $70,000 annually, depending on certification and experience.

Role of Technology in Medical Coding
Advancements in technology have significantly impacted medical coding, leading to increased efficiency and accuracy. AI-driven coding software and automated billing systems streamline operations, reducing manual errors and enhancing productivity.
Common Challenges in Medical Coding and How to Overcome Them
Medical coders often face challenges such as complex coding guidelines, frequent regulation updates, and claim denials. Continuous education, regular training, and staying updated with industry standards can help professionals overcome these obstacles.
Future of Medical Coding: Trends to Watch
The medical coding industry is evolving, with trends like AI integration, remote coding jobs, and increased specialization shaping its future. Professionals must stay informed and adapt to emerging technologies to remain competitive in the field.
